Accéder au contenu.
Menu Sympa

starpu-devel - Re: [Starpu-devel] Problème sur SOCL

Objet : Developers list for StarPU

Archives de la liste

Re: [Starpu-devel] Problème sur SOCL


Chronologique Discussions 
  • From: Pei LI <pei.li@telecom-sudparis.eu>
  • To: Sylvain HENRY <sylvain.henry@inria.fr>, starpu-devel@lists.gforge.inria.fr
  • Subject: Re: [Starpu-devel] Problème sur SOCL
  • Date: Mon, 10 Jun 2013 14:17:53 +0200
  • List-archive: <http://lists.gforge.inria.fr/pipermail/starpu-devel>
  • List-id: "Developers list. For discussion of new features, code changes, etc." <starpu-devel.lists.gforge.inria.fr>

Bonjour,

Pourriez vous m'envoyer un exemple de SOCL avec Makefile?
Puis je peux faire des testes sur ma machine.

Merci en avance
Cordialement
Pei

On 06/07/2013 11:34 AM, Sylvain HENRY wrote:
Bonjour,

Désormais SOCL est intégré dans la distribution de StarPU [1]. Je vais supprimer l'ancien dépôt SOCL [2] car il n'est plus utilisé.

SOCL est installé par défaut avec StarPU et supporte l'extension Installable Client Driver (ICD) : pour l'utiliser il suffit de créer un fichier "/etc/OpenCL/vendors/socl.icd" contenant le chemin vers "libsocl-1.2.so".

Il existe pour l'instant très peu de documentation sur SOCL. Brièvement :
- il faut choisir la plate-forme "SOCL" retournée par clGetPlatformIDs, elle contient tous les devices des autres plate-formes ;
- il est possible de créer des command queues sans spécifier de device en passant NULL comme deuxième paramètre de clCreateCommandQueue. Dans ce cas les commandes sont automatiquement ordonnancées sur les devices du contexte associé à la command queue.

Je vais essayer de mettre à jour la documentation [3] dès que possible. En attendant si vous avez des questions, n'hésitez pas à les poser sur la mailing-list StarPU starpu-devel@lists.gforge.inria.fr (en anglais).

Cordialement
Sylvain

[1] https://gforge.inria.fr/projects/starpu/
[2] https://gforge.inria.fr/projects/socl/
[3] http://runtime.bordeaux.inria.fr/StarPU/starpu.html#SOCL-OpenCL-Extensions

Le 07/06/2013 10:48, Pei LI a écrit :
Bonjour à tous,

J'ai eu des problèmes quand j'installais SOCL.
Après exécuter "./waf configure", il affiche:


Checking for header malloc.h : not found
Checking for header time.h : not found
Checking for library OpenCL : not found

Mais, en fait "malloc.h" et "time.h" sont installés automatiquement dans /usr/include/
J'ai aussi installé OpenCL. Pourquoi il affiche cettes info?

Pourriez-vous m'envoyer des documents ou manuals sur SOCL?

Merci en avance
Cordialement
Pei









Archives gérées par MHonArc 2.6.19+.

Haut de le page